Don’t they use an epoxy type glue? Such an adhesive ought to be impervious to any liquid stylus cleaner, I would think. One difference I’ve noticed via microscope examination of many styli but could still be inaccurate, between vintage cartridges and modern or retipped cartridges, is the adhesive is a lot more evident in the latter cases. Perhaps this observation is only applicable to retipped ones. One advantage of the lowly aluminum cantilever is that the stylus was often press fitted into a hole at the end. No glue necessary, which I view as a good thing. In fact my vintage B&O had a press fitted stylus into a sapphire hollow tube, until I accidentally destroyed it.
